Save The Children Asks Traditional Leaders To Report Cases Of Child Abuse

Kim Koch, Country Director for Save the Children has asked the traditional leaders in the country to report cases of child abuse to authorities whenever their rights have been violated.

Koch made the remarks at Crossroads hotel in Lilongwe during the official launch of the Day of the African Child.

She said the day represents the opportunity for the people to renew on going commitments towards improving the plight of children on the continent and lift up their voices.

“We must work together and we must work fast. Business as usual is not sufficient. If we truly mean to realize children’s rights as provided for in the African Charter on the Rights and Welfare of the Child and the UNCRC we must accelerate and consolidate our efforts,” Koch explained.

However panel discussion for bringing together traditional leaders, Judiciary, children and other stakeholders was organized with the aim of eliminating harmful practices affecting children.

Deputy Minister of Gender was the guest of honour at the function.
